Hello Beautiful People!CONNECT WITH JENNAH-LOUISEWork With Me | https://www.jennahlouise.com.auInstagram | https://www.instagram.com/jennah_louiseCONNECT WITH KATEBook: Beating Drug Addiction in Tehran | https://amzn.to/3cgwSUq SUMMARYOn today's podcast we have Kate Dolan. Kate is a Professor of Public Health at the University of New South Wales. She has carried out over 100 studies, has published over 270 publications.and has received over $39 million in research funding. She is the author of the recent book, ‘Beating Drug Addiction in Tehran' which is focused on her journey of establishing the first methadone women's clinic for female drug users in Iran.What I personally love about this conversation is Kate's proof of courage, tenacity and the fulfilment of opportunity. Kate is one inspirational woman who has clearly made and continues to make a significant impact in this world when it comes to public health. We discuss the mindset of commitment, the ability in seeing projects through despite large obstacles, she shares emotive stories of women from the clinic in Iran, and how her direct experiences challenged her assumption of Iran and its people that has now developed new insights. We also discuss Kate's involvement in starting the first needle and syringe program in Australia, which was the third in the world. Mark and Me Podcast
Episode 197: Kate Dolan

Mark and Me Podcast

Play Episode Listen Later May 8, 2022 30:36


You Are Not My Mother. On this episode we are joined by Kate Dolan. Kate graduated from the National Film School, IADT in 2012. Along with directing many commercials and music videos over the years in 2014 Kate was selected for Berlinale Talents, where she wrote and directed short film Little Doll. The film premiered at the Berlinale in 2016. Catcalls, Kate's next short film funded by Screen Ireland in 2017 premiered at many of the leading international festivals including BFI London Film Festival, Fantastic Fest and Fantasia Film Festival, winning Best Short Film at the Young Director Awards Ireland 2018. In 2016, Kate was chosen to take part in the Guiding Lights, the UK's leading mentoring scheme for filmmakers and in 2019 was listed as one of Ireland's leading emerging creatives under 30. Women in Film and TV Podcast
Set Talk with POV Writer/Directors Kate Dolan & Antonia Campbell-Hughes

Women in Film and TV Podcast

Play Episode Listen Later Aug 23, 2021 95:06


Screen Ireland's POV Scheme was established to support women filmmakers, and in 2020 four live-action fiction titles were commissioned with a budget limit of €400,000. In this podcast, which was recorded last April, POV Writer/Directors Kate Dolan and Antonia Campbell-Hughes talk to us about working on their two films You Are Not My Mother and It Is In Us All respectively. This event has been made possible with the support of the BAI. About Kate Dolan Kate graduated from the National Film School at IADT in 2012. There, she majored in Directing. After working at ad agency TBWA for a year and a half after graduation Kate then took the leap to work on her writing & directing full time. She started working on commercials and writing in her spare time. In 2014, she attended Berlinale Talents to develop a short entitled Little Doll at the Short Film Script Station. The short then had its premiere at Berlinale 2016. For her work with Little Doll, she was included in the British Council's fiveFilms4freedom 2016 Global List – 33 inspiring people from around the world promoting freedom, equality and LGBT rights every day. In 2017, she made her Screen Ireland funded short, Catcalls, an irreverent horror about a sexual predator who gets what's coming to him. The film won Best Short Film at the YDA Ireland in 2018. Kate was included in the Irish Times list “Top 50 to Watch in 2019.” Her POV film You Are Not My Mother is scheduled to screen at the 46th Toronto International Film Festival (TIFF). FNI Wrap Chat
#37 | Kate Dolan | Writer/Director

FNI Wrap Chat

Play Episode Listen Later Nov 10, 2018 48:13


Episode 37 of FNI WrapChat is Writer/Director Kate Dolan Kate graduated with an Honours Degree in Film & Television Production from the National Film School, IADT in 2012. There, she majored in Directing and minored in Editing. She has worked in many facets of filmmaking including Art Dept, Production and also worked as a Broadcast Producer in TBWA Dublin for almost 2 years after graduating. In 2014, she attended Berlinale Talents to develop her short Little Doll at the Short Film Script Station. The film depicts the first same-sex crush of a young girl. The short premiered as part of Generation Kplus at Berlinale 2016. In 2016 Kate was chosen to take part in the Guiding Lights, the UK's leading mentoring scheme for filmmakers. Kate's follow up Genre Short Film "Catcalls" was produced with the support of Screen Ireland in 2017. Kate is currently developing her first feature film.
